diff options
author | Benedikt Meurer <benny@xfce.org> | 2003-07-09 23:15:46 +0000 |
---|---|---|
committer | Benedikt Meurer <benny@xfce.org> | 2003-07-09 23:15:46 +0000 |
commit | 2bb1c1156de80257a577802fe0b126f08a586297 (patch) | |
tree | 41eb3e7dfc0f905f3f04cfc77a9783a9fcab7bfa | |
parent | 2ab100cb4e865406535fc8a5437de31a037f8a87 (diff) | |
download | xfce4-session-2bb1c1156de80257a577802fe0b126f08a586297.tar.gz |
Give clients more time to restart: g_idle_add(..) -> g_timeout_add(50,..)
This fixes some problems with clients being restarted too fast and xfwm4
failing to restore window properties correct.
(Old svn revision: 4444)
-rw-r--r-- | ChangeLog | 5 | ||||
-rw-r--r-- | TODO | 4 | ||||
-rw-r--r-- | xfce4-session/startup.c | 4 |
3 files changed, 11 insertions, 2 deletions
@@ -1,3 +1,8 @@ +2003-07-10 00:50 bmeurer + + * ChangeLog, po/de.gmo, po/de.po, po/es.gmo, po/es.po, + po/es_MX.gmo, po/es_MX.po, po/nl.gmo, po/nl.po: Updated po's + 2003-07-10 00:46 bmeurer * ChangeLog, Makefile.am, Makefile.in, NEWS, TODO, config.h.in, @@ -12,3 +12,7 @@ * Try to translate userids provided by smproxy to usernames if hostnames match. + + * Add tooltip to the trayicon "x clients connected" + + * Add APM support diff --git a/xfce4-session/startup.c b/xfce4-session/startup.c index 45df53c4..1ad9334a 100644 --- a/xfce4-session/startup.c +++ b/xfce4-session/startup.c @@ -209,11 +209,11 @@ pending_continue(Client *client) gtk_widget_show(splash); /* XXX - give time to the splash screen to appear */ - g_idle_add((GSourceFunc)pending_timeout, NULL); + (void)g_timeout_add(100, (GSourceFunc)pending_timeout, NULL); return; } - g_idle_add((GSourceFunc)pending_launch, NULL); + (void)g_timeout_add(100, (GSourceFunc)pending_launch, NULL); } |